Kyuryag
Kyuryag is a village in Dagestan, North Caucasus and has an elevation of 1,124 metres. Kyuryag is situated nearby to the hamlet Afna, as well as near Sikukh.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Kyuryag
Village
Kuryag is a rural locality and the administrative centre of Guninsky Selsoviet, Tabasaransky District, Republic of Dagestan, Russia. Population: 451 ; 513 ; 220 . There are 4 streets.
